2012 Polish Leadership School

KFU Russian-Polish Cultural Center conducted 2012 Polish (Poloniynikh) Leadership School supported by the Polish Embassy in Moscow, Leaders’ School in Warsaw and funded by the Polish Ministry of Foreign Affairs. 16 Russian young people from all over the country took part in the project. To be eligible one had to speak Polish, take part in Polish-Russian initiatives and have an active social stand. Classes included public speaking, acting improvisation, stage techniques, project management, image building, etc. Some sessions were conducted by coaches from Poland and the Polish Embassy. According to all the specialists, the School was a success.
